Water Heater Burst Water Removal Cost in Brigham City, UT

The cost of water heater burst water removal services can vary depending on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and other local conditions in Brigham City, UT.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and removal $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area, the amount of water involved, and the complexity of the job.
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area, the level of moisture involved, and the complexity of the job.
Repair and renovation $2,000 – $10,000 The extent of the damage, the type of materials involved, and the complexity of the job.
Specialized equipment rental $500 – $2,000 The type of equipment needed, the duration of the rental, and the complexity of the job.
More services (mold remediation, etc.) $1,000 – $5,000 The extent of the issue, the type of services needed, and the complexity of the job.

Keep in mind that these are estimated price ranges, and the actual cost of water heater burst water removal services will depend on the specifics of your situation. Q: How do I prevent water heater burst water removal issues in the future?

A: To prevent water heater burst water removal issues in the future, it’s essential to maintain your water heater regularly. This includes checking the temperature and pressure relief valve, inspecting the anode rod, and ensuring the water heater is properly installed and vented.
